The Role of Non-union Benefits in Reducing Employee Turnover in Carpentry

Employee retention is a critical issue in the carpentry industry. High turnover rates can lead to increased costs and project delays. One effective strategy to reduce turnover is offering comprehensive non-union benefits. These benefits can improve job satisfaction and loyalty among carpenters who are not part of a union.

Understanding Non-Union Benefits

Non-union benefits are perks and compensation packages provided by employers outside of union agreements. These can include health insurance, retirement plans, paid time off, and training opportunities. Offering attractive benefits can make a company more appealing to current and potential employees.

Types of Non-Union Benefits

  • Health Insurance: Providing coverage for medical, dental, and vision care.
  • Retirement Plans: Options like 401(k) plans to help employees save for the future.
  • Paid Time Off: Vacation, sick leave, and holidays.
  • Training and Development: Opportunities for skill enhancement and certifications.

Impact on Employee Turnover

Research shows that competitive non-union benefits can significantly decrease employee turnover. When workers feel valued and supported through benefits, their job satisfaction increases. This leads to greater loyalty and a lower likelihood of leaving for other opportunities.

Benefits for Employers

  • Reduced recruitment and training costs
  • Increased productivity and morale
  • Enhanced reputation as an employer of choice

Employers who invest in non-union benefits often see a positive return through a more stable and experienced workforce. This stability is especially valuable in skilled trades like carpentry, where experience and craftsmanship are vital.
